Lose Your Job? Sell Sex (But Not Yourself)!

We keep hearing that industries related to sex and dating are some of the only ones not being affected by the recession. Apparently, sex is one of those things that doesn’t need to be eliminated from people’s lives, even when their wallets are thin. After all, it’s free! Of course, extra equipment and accessories cost money. In past months, sales at sex toy boutique Babeland and lingerie stores like La Petite Coquette have seen an increase in sales, even while other parts of the economy have plummeted. Now, one sex toy company is coming to the rescue of women who have lost their jobs during these hard times.

Pure Romance, which hosts Tupperware-like parties with sexier products, is giving away 1,000 consultant starter kits to women who have been laid off. The kits, which usually start at $99, include a selection of the company’s products, a training DVD, and other items that will help women get started hosting product parties and possibly bringing in more than $1,000 a week. Ugh. I did this job at home for a company called Ann Summers and I have to say though I was quite good at it, I found it utter #&@$%! I didn’t enjoy it much. You have to be very good at sales to do very well, plan incentives for customers to buy products, incentives to get the customer who is hostessing the party to invite more guests, plan “saucy” games, budget for products from your company to use as prizes for said games, recruit other people to do the parties, go to area meetings, etc etc. And thats aside from selling people massive vibrators who normally you would find gross, annoying, etc, seeing unattractive people in lingerie and having to sell it to them, and trying to engage people who only came to thier friends party because they felt obligated to and are either shy or think they are too good to be at a sex party. 

Though it wasn’t my cup of tea (mainly because I did it when I was at uni and only wanted to do one party a week or so to bring in a bit of booze money and I quit because my area leader kept calling me up at stupid o’clock three times a week when I was trying to study banging on about targets and other such crap) I know some girls who love doing it and make a lot of money - some who have two parties a night most night. One of those girls sometimes makes 500 pound a *night*! The parties can be good fun and are very popular in the UK.

I much prefer stripping… but again, thats me. I would say to anyone turning to any portion of the sex industry in these though times that if its not something you think you would have a natural aptitude for, don’t bother.
